Beat to hell, loser of Middle East: Trump roasts Iran after apology to Gulf nations

US President Donald Trump was quick to capitalise on the moment after Iran apologised to its Gulf neighbours for relentless strikes in the ongoing war. In a statement on Truth Social, the 79-year-old said Iran is no longer the “bully of the Middle East” but a loser.

The Republican claimed that Iran’s apology came only because of the constant strikes by the US and its ally Israel in the ongoing war. He further said that this is the first time that Iran has “ever lost, in thousands of years, to surrounding Middle Eastern countries”.

“Iran, which is being beat to HELL, has apologized and surrendered to its Middle East neighbors, and promised that it will not shoot at them anymore. This promise was only made because of the relentless US and Israeli attack. They were looking to take over and rule the Middle East. It is the first time that Iran has ever lost, in thousands of years, to surrounding Middle Eastern Countries. They have said, ‘Thank you President Trump.’ I have said, ‘You’re welcome!’,” Trump wrote on Truth Social.

“Iran is no longer the ‘Bully of the Middle East,’ they are, instead, ‘THE LOSER OF THE MIDDLE EAST,’ and will be for many decades until they surrender or, more likely, completely collapse! Today Iran will be hit very hard! Under serious consideration for complete destruction and certain death, because of Iran’s bad behavior, are areas and groups of people that were not considered for targeting up until this moment in time,” the US President added.

Iranian President Masoud Pezeshkian on Saturday apologised to his Gulf neighbours, who Tehran has been targeting since the start of the war with the US and Israel last week. “I apologise to the neighbouring countries,” he said, adding that Iran had no intention of invading other nations.

Pezeshkian further said that the Iranian leadership council has approved a decision to stop strikes (missile or drone) on the Gulf countries unless attacks against Tehran originated from them.

Meanwhile, Trump and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u have time and again said that Iran’s weapon stockpiles have significantly depleted. The US Central Command said Iranian ballistic missile attacks had reduced by 90 per cent and drone attacks by 83 per cent over the past few days, CNN reported. Israel has also alleged that it has destroyed 80 per cent of Iran’s air defence systems and achieved “near-complete air superiority”.

The Iran war has deepened with America and Israel intensifying their strikes. The situation worsened on March 4 after the US hit an Iranian warship ‘IRIS Dena’, which was returning after a military drill in India and was near Sri Lanka. At least 87 people were killed and 60 remain missing. Pentagon chief Pete Hegseth said the ship was attacked by a torpedo by a submarine, making it the first torpedo strike since World War II. Iran vowed revenge for the attack, warning the US would “bitterly regret” it. Hours later, the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ps (IRGC) claimed on Thursday that it hit an American tanker in the northern Persian Gulf, Reuters reported.
